新版本的body-parser中间件和morgan中间件引用问题:body-parser deprecated bodyParser和morgan deprecated morgan(options)
引用新版本的body-parser中间件和morgan中间件时,报如下问题:
Fri, 09 Jan 2015 06:32:04 GMT morgan deprecated morgan(options): use morgan("dev", options) instead at app.coffee:34:28
Fri, 09 Jan 2015 06:32:04 GMT body-parser deprecated bodyParser: use individual json/urlencoded middlewares at app.coffee:38:33
Fri, 09 Jan 2015 06:32:04 GMT body-parser deprecated undefined extended: provide extended option at node_modules\body-parser\index.js:85:29
旧版本里是的引用语句如下
app.use require('morgan')({ format: 'dev' })
app.use require('body-parser')()
利用这两个语句,引用新版本的body-parser中间件和morgan中间件时,就会报以上错误,原因是新版本的引用语句变掉了
新版本引用语句如下:
app.use require('morgan')('dev',options)
app.use require('body-parser').urlencoded({extended:false})
作者:绿茶叶
出处:http://www.cnblogs.com/greenteaone/
本文版权归作者和博客园共有,欢迎转载,但未经作者同意必须保留此段声明,且在文章页面明显位置给出原文连接,否则保留追究法律责任的权利。